Output c95b26de49e559b921aefd3b53862bc3748dc2342966214d4ffae0d26f45843a:11

value
460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ba25712289ae8509ac9de0af5a332b3307c049 OP_EQUAL
address
3EtGDqSjKAvjNRmr4CrZbMp35bXqeQ4xKv
transaction
c95b26de49e559b921aefd3b53862bc3748dc2342966214d4ffae0d26f45843a
confirmations
504186
spent
true